Abstract

In order to decrease the agglomeration of carbon nanotubes (CNTs) and enhance the interaction between CNTs and epoxy asphalt (EA), CNTs were modified by epoxy resin (ER) after treated with mixture acid, and then CNTs-EA was synthesized via mechanical stirring method. Experimental results confirmed that ER was decorated on the surface of CNTs. Moreover, the softening point and anti-ultraviolet aging of matrix asphalt were significantly improved by introducing modified CNTs, which increased about 48.7% for softening point and the variety ratio of UV aging (UAI) value was close to 1. The enhancement is mainly attributed to the excellent property of CNTs and the effective synergistic effect between CNTs and ER.
